Influenza immunisation campaign

Objectives

  • Encourage action and uptake among Western Australians to get the influenza immunisation from May until September.
  • Encourage action and uptake among Western Australians to get the free influenza immunisation in May and June.
  • Raise awareness about the importance of the influenza immunisation.
  • Target high-risk groups with culturally appropriate messaging and media channels.
  • Drive the audience to the HealthyWA website to find an immunisation provider.

Key messages
  • Free influenza vaccines in May and June.
  • You may be at risk of serious disease.
  • Immunisation will protect you, your family and the community.
  • Find a participating provider.
Target audience

Primary

The Western Australian general population with a focus on people most at risk of serious disease or complications from the disease. These groups include:

  • children aged 6 months to school Year 6
  • Aboriginal people over 6 months of age
  • pregnant women
  • medically at-risk persons (people with chronic medical conditions and/or disability)
  • people aged 65 years and over
  • people experiencing homelessness or congregate living.

Secondary

Providers and healthcare workers – midwives, general practitioners, Aboriginal Medical Services, pharmacists, WA Health community immunisation clinics.

Timing

May to September 2025.
